Scratches on hardwood floors are relatively common.
They can occur from a variety of ways and can be light surface scratches or deep scratches that penetrate the finish.

In these cases clean the scratched area with a soft cloth and hardwood floor cleaner.
The area needs to be free of any dirt and grime that could get sealed in during the later steps.
